PingPlotter


PingPlotter is here to make your life easier when it comes to fixing network problems. If you've ever felt lost trying to figure out what's wrong with your connection, this app gives you some really cool graphical views of how well your connection is working. It helps you spot issues way faster and in a way that's super easy to understand.



Getting Started with PingPlotter


As soon as you open PingPlotter, you'll see a fresh analysis window where you can enter the target server. Just type in the web address or IP address you want to check out. Plus, you have the option to tweak the trace interval and focus time to suit your needs.



Monitoring Your Connection


The main window shows all the servers that your signal passes through, along with details about how long it takes for them to respond. But that's not all! PingPlotter also creates neat graphs so you can keep an eye on latency levels and see if there are any packet losses happening.



Stay Alert!


The best part? You don't even have to keep staring at these stats all day! PingPlotter has an alert feature that lets you set up rules. If it catches any issues based on what you've set up, it can shoot you an email, play a sound, turn on logging mode, do a REST call, or change up the summary automatically.



Diving Into Details


The graphs are super handy for spotting things like latency spikes or packet loss—even if these issues pop up only now and then. The app keeps track of exactly when problems happen, so you're never left guessing.



Customize Your View


If you're looking for specific info, just go to the View menu! Here you can choose what parameters you'd like visible so that you're not overwhelmed by too much data at once.



Sharing Your Findings


You can share all this info easily—either as a page on pingplotter.com or by exporting everything into a text file. And if you want to send someone a visual snapshot? Just save the graph image directly to your computer and share away!



The Bottom Line
